    Ipad's mute button doesn't mute anything?

    I was watching a movie in night when somebody called me, so I thought by utilizing the 'new' mute button would be speedy and simple but it did not in reality mute the video, it kept playing. After I ended my call I tried to observe if it would mute music but that did not work either? I was speculate if anyone had a solution to this?     It's not ineffective actually it serves a particular function. It is in fact called the "silent" switch and it only mute the system sounds like announcements, key presses, etc. The tip of the silent switch is to quiet the iPad for meetings, etc. devoid of really having to turn it on. It is for situations where you do not want, just for a case, a notification ring to concern everyone. It is also helpful to get rid of system sounds while you are listening to music or watching a movie. To rapidly mute all sounds while, say, playing a movie immediately press and hold the volume down button. In regarding 1.5 seconds the sound volume will be condensed to zero.
